Margaret Medley, one time curator of the famous Percival David Foundation, which contains one of the finest collections of early Chinese ceramics in the world, compiled this annotatprored bibliography on our behalf. - Cyril Beecher: Update On Margaret Medley’s Bibliography
Cyril Beecher is an independent researcher and a member of the Oriental Ceramics Society. He is a very well known collector of 17th century Chinese blue and white porcelain who originally was an environmental scientist. One aspect of collecting that particularly intrigues him is the source material which served as the inspiration for the designs on 17th century blue and white. - Annotated Bibliography by Hanshan Tang Books Ltd provided by John Constable.
